ctrl+shift+p filters: :st2 :st3 :win :osx :linux
浏览

RL语言

tgrospic ALL

RL语言插件

标签 语言语法

详细信息

  • 0.1.0
  • github.com
  • github.com
  • 6年前
  • 22分钟前
  • 6年前

安装

  • 总数 48
  • Windows 22
  • Mac 22
  • Linux 4
8月6日 8月5日 8月4日 8月3日 8月2日 8月1日 7月31日 7月30日 7月29日 7月28日 7月27日 7月26日 7月25日 7月24日 7月23日 7月22日 7月21日 7月20日 7月19日 7月18日 7月17日 7月16日 7月15日 7月14日 7月13日 7月12日 7月11日 7月10日 7月9日 7月8日 7月7日 7月6日 7月5日 7月4日 7月3日 7月2日 7月1日 6月30日 6月29日 6月28日 6月27日 6月26日 6月25日 6月24日 6月23日
Windows 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0
Mac 0 1 0 0 0 0 0 0 1 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0
Linux 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0 0

自述文件

源代码
raw.githubusercontent.com

RL语言用于SublimeText

beta

这是对RL语言编辑器支持的早期阶段。目前,它仅支持语法高亮。:smile

RL语言是一种功能全面的通用Turing完备编程语言,基于rho演算构建。它是一种行为类型、r-反射、h-高阶过程语言,是RChain的官方智能合约语言。其目的是具体化细粒度、程序性的并发。请参阅RChain架构

RL语言目前正处于积极开发中,语法可能略有变化。当前插件的版本遵循此版本的Rho语法和可用的示例。

在使用如Erlang/Elixir之类的并发语言的程序员表示,其中一个最困难的问题是协调进程的名称(位置)。这似乎表明,RL语言与命名空间逻辑可以为资源协调提供一个很好的解决方案。

有了Rholang编译器和类型检查器提供的所有这些甜蜜的超级功能,编写智能合约将是一件令人愉快的事情。:lollipop

Rho sample

安装

软件包控制

安装名为RL语言的软件包

手动

将存储库克隆到您的Sublime Text Packages目录中。

待办事项

  • 添加命令、代码片段、自动完成等
  • 与编译器连接(获取语义信息)

发行说明

0.0.1

  • 初始版本。语法高亮。

0.1.0(2019年2月2日)

  • 更新RL Mercury发布v0.8>的语法。

许可

MIT许可(MIT)